lib/v20180717/models.rb in tencentcloud-sdk-vod-1.0.328 vs lib/v20180717/models.rb in tencentcloud-sdk-vod-1.0.329
- old
+ new
@@ -3598,10 +3598,12 @@
# ApplyUpload请求参数结构体
class ApplyUploadRequest < TencentCloud::Common::AbstractModel
# @param MediaType: 媒体类型,可选值请参考 [上传能力综述](/document/product/266/9760#.E6.96.87.E4.BB.B6.E7.B1.BB.E5.9E.8B)。
# @type MediaType: String
+ # @param SubAppId: <b>点播 [子应用](/document/product/266/14574) ID。如果要访问子应用中的资源,则将该字段填写为子应用 ID;否则无需填写该字段。</b>
+ # @type SubAppId: Integer
# @param MediaName: 媒体名称。
# @type MediaName: String
# @param CoverType: 封面类型,可选值请参考 [上传能力综述](/document/product/266/9760#.E6.96.87.E4.BB.B6.E7.B1.BB.E5.9E.8B)。
# @type CoverType: String
# @param Procedure: 媒体后续任务处理操作,即完成媒体上传后,可自动发起任务流操作。参数值为任务流模板名,云点播支持 [创建任务流模板](/document/product/266/33819) 并为模板命名。
@@ -3617,40 +3619,38 @@
# @type SourceContext: String
# @param SessionContext: 会话上下文,用于透传用户请求信息,当指定 Procedure 参数后,[任务流状态变更回调](/document/product/266/9636) 将返回该字段值,最长 1000 个字符。
# @type SessionContext: String
# @param ExtInfo: 保留字段,特殊用途时使用。
# @type ExtInfo: String
- # @param SubAppId: 点播 [子应用](/document/product/266/14574) ID。如果要访问子应用中的资源,则将该字段填写为子应用 ID;否则无需填写该字段。
- # @type SubAppId: Integer
- attr_accessor :MediaType, :MediaName, :CoverType, :Procedure, :ExpireTime, :StorageRegion, :ClassId, :SourceContext, :SessionContext, :ExtInfo, :SubAppId
+ attr_accessor :MediaType, :SubAppId, :MediaName, :CoverType, :Procedure, :ExpireTime, :StorageRegion, :ClassId, :SourceContext, :SessionContext, :ExtInfo
- def initialize(mediatype=nil, medianame=nil, covertype=nil, procedure=nil, expiretime=nil, storageregion=nil, classid=nil, sourcecontext=nil, sessioncontext=nil, extinfo=nil, subappid=nil)
+ def initialize(mediatype=nil, subappid=nil, medianame=nil, covertype=nil, procedure=nil, expiretime=nil, storageregion=nil, classid=nil, sourcecontext=nil, sessioncontext=nil, extinfo=nil)
@MediaType = mediatype
+ @SubAppId = subappid
@MediaName = medianame
@CoverType = covertype
@Procedure = procedure
@ExpireTime = expiretime
@StorageRegion = storageregion
@ClassId = classid
@SourceContext = sourcecontext
@SessionContext = sessioncontext
@ExtInfo = extinfo
- @SubAppId = subappid
end
def deserialize(params)
@MediaType = params['MediaType']
+ @SubAppId = params['SubAppId']
@MediaName = params['MediaName']
@CoverType = params['CoverType']
@Procedure = params['Procedure']
@ExpireTime = params['ExpireTime']
@StorageRegion = params['StorageRegion']
@ClassId = params['ClassId']
@SourceContext = params['SourceContext']
@SessionContext = params['SessionContext']
@ExtInfo = params['ExtInfo']
- @SubAppId = params['SubAppId']
end
end
# ApplyUpload返回参数结构体
class ApplyUploadResponse < TencentCloud::Common::AbstractModel